#575d58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#575d58 is composed of 34.1% red, 36.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 3.3% and a lightness of 35.3%. #575d58 color hex could be obtained by blending #aebab0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#575d58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#575d58 has RGB values of R:87, G:93,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5725528.

Shades and Tints of #575d58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f7f7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#575d58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575d58 is the less saturated color, while #04b021 is the most saturated one.
